Why Choose a No-Bake Cheesecake?

Traditional cheesecakes, while delicious, often require careful baking and water baths to prevent cracks. A no-bake cheesecake eliminates these concerns while still delivering a smooth and rich texture. Plus, it sets beautifully in the refrigerator, making it a great make-ahead dessert.

Customization Ideas

  • Chocolate Lovers: Add melted chocolate to the filling or use an Oreo crust for a decadent twist.
  • Fruit Infused: Swirl fruit puree into the filling before chilling for a burst of fresh flavor.
  • Nutty Delight: Sprinkle chopped nuts or toffee bits on top for added crunch.

Cheery Cherry Cheese Pie

Ingredients
  

  • 1 8-ounce package cream cheese, softened
  • 1 can Eagle Brand Sweetened Condensed Milk
  • 1/3 cup Real Lemon Juice
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 1 ready made graham cracker pie crust
  • Canned cherry pie filling chilled

Instructions
 

  • In a medium bowl, beat cheese until light and fluffy. Add sweetened condensed milk; blend thoroughly .
  • Stir in Real Lemon Juice and vanilla. Pour into crust.
  • Chill 3 hours or until set. Top with desired amount of pie filling before serving.
  • Refrigerate leftovers.
